I have some AGMs that are PV charged during normal use and can be line charged when in storage (IOTA).

 

The batteries will generally see 10-20% daily DOD and will generally complete the absorb cycle and see a fair amount of float each day.

 

They may be deployed in this mode for many months.

 

After that, they will go into storage for several months.

 

Storage will include float charging at the IOTAs regular voltage.

 

I have the LVD set at 46V.

 

Would it make sense to occasionally turn on the load, turn off the line charger, let the bank run down to LVD, turn off the load, turn on the charger with the increased voltage jumper installed, charge overnight, remove jumper and resume normal float charging?
